Ada Bojana is a unique river island in Montenegro, famed for its sandy beaches, untouched nature, and a relaxed, bohemian atmosphere. Formed in the 19th century by river deposits, it's a haven for water sports enthusiasts and those seeking tranquility, including a well-known naturist resort.

Car
From Ulcinj, follow the R-17 road south towards Ada Bojana. The drive is approximately 15 km and takes about 20 minutes. After crossing the bridge onto the island, you'll find parking areas. Parking is generally free.
Public Transport
Take a bus from Ulcinj to Ada Bojana. During the busy season, minibuses (often called 'furgons') frequently run between Ulcinj and Ada Bojana. The furgon will drop you off near the entrance to Ada Bojana. The fare is approximately €2-€3.
Taxi
A taxi ride from Ulcinj to Ada Bojana is a convenient option. The cost is estimated to be between €10-€15, depending on the taxi company and time of day.
